Bal Mithai is a famous, fudgy, chocolate-like sweet from Uttarakhand, India—particularly Almora—made by slow-cooking khoya (dried milk) and sugar until dark brown, then coating it in white sugar balls. It has a caramelized, nutty flavor and is a traditional, popular gift item often referred to as a “chocolate” of the hills.

Key Details About Bal Mithai:
  • Origin: Primarily from the Kumaon region, especially Almora, Uttarakhand.
  • Ingredients: Main ingredients are khoya (milk solids), sugar, and white sugar balls (also known as khas-khas or sugar-coated poppy seeds).
  • Preparation: Khoya is roasted with sugar until it reaches a dark chocolate color, then set in a tray and coated with sugar balls.
  • Texture and Taste: It is a dense, sticky, chocolate-like fudge with a caramelized, rich flavor.
  • Cultural Significance: It has been a popular sweet since the 20th century, even being carried by soldiers during World War II.
